Armed criminals on a bike shot a student on Tuesday evening near the Dharhara Cement Factory on the Ara-Jamira road, in the city's Town police station area. The injured student was shot in the right shoulder and right thigh, leaving him seriously injured. His family then brought him to a private hospital in Babu Bazar, Ara city, for treatment.
According to information, the injured student is Avinash Kumar, 19, son of Ranjit Rai, a resident of Ward No. 7 of Jamira village, in the Mufussil police station area. He is a BA Part 2 student. The treating surgeon, Dr. Vikash Singh, stated that the bullet struck the student's right shoulder and thigh. The bullet has been removed through surgery and the blood supply has been secured. The patient's condition is currently stable.
However, the reason why the criminals shot him remains unclear. Town Police Station in-charge Shaileshwar Prasad stated that the case appears suspicious. Two friends of the injured youth were brought to the police station for questioning and are being interrogated. The matter will become clearer after the interrogation.
